Carbazole/fluorene-substituted 5-phenyl-2,2′-bipyridine D–π–A fluorophores: photophysical data, hyperpolarizability and CT-indices

A new series of D–π–A push–pull fluorophores containing 2,2′-bipyridine domain acceptor with terminal electron-donating carbazole/fluorene groups has been reported and those exhibit good fluorescence performance.
